  "summary": "This study proposes a 'Short UPAPS' for assessing acute pain in surgically castrated pigs, using a random forest algorithm to identify the five most important pain-altered behaviours. This shortened scale maintains predictive accuracy comparable to the original UPAPS, facilitating pain monitoring in large-scale swine operations.",
